n. guì rén
贵人

The person who changes your career trajectory

In Chinese, 贵人 means the noble person who helps you: the mentor, the introducer, the senior who opens a door you couldn't find on your own. In careers, one warm referral often matters more than two extra years of experience. Nexus Pro makes that meeting deliberate instead of accidental.
